Use it when Early in a supporting relationship, before it settles into a shape.
It is done when You have named what you can offer, what is off limits, and what they actually want.
The page
Print this, or copy the prompts onto paper. A page you half-filled counts as filled.
- Who this is with
- What you can offer — specific, with honest limits
- What is off limits — topics, times, ways of contacting you. You do not owe a reason
- What they said they want from you. Ask; do not assume
- What they would rather you did not do

WB 2.10 — Co-Created Boundaries. When do you build this page, and when do you use it?
What the material says
Complete while you are both regulated, before it is needed. If the relationship already feels lopsided, that is the signal to use it now.
WB 2.10 — Co-Created Boundaries. What does finished look like on this page?
What the material says
You have filled both sides — yours and theirs — and agreed how the arrangement gets reviewed.
